The international bestseller 'Odd Girl Out' exposed a hidden culture of cruelty that has always been quietly endured by girls. Through her travels, the author discovered that these girls wanted to talk - and they weren't the only ones. Mothers, teachers, counsellors, young professional women, even fathers, came to Simmons with heart-wrenching personal stories that could no longer be kept secret.

Here, Simmons creates a safe place for girls to talk, rant, sound off, and find each other. Candid and disarming, creative and expressive, and always exceptionally self-aware, these poems, songs, confessions and essays chronicle the realities of being a girl.

In response to their letters, Rachel offers girls comfort and suggestions for changing their behaviour to discover a more positive and open relationship with friends, and to abate the cycle of aggression in girls.
